Insurance Companies for Highly Modified Slingshots?

  • For those out there that have a highly modified Slingshot, $40,000 plus in mods, who are you using for insurance to make sure if it was heavily damaged or stolen that you would receive enough from the insurance company to build another?


    I know with collectors, custom, or classic cars you can get insurance with an agreed value that you will be paid if the car is a total lose.

    any company that insurance the slingshot will be more than happy to sell you extended coverages, mine(statefarm) requires you to have valid documentation/proof of the "extra" that is going to be insured, can't just pull a number out of thin air and buy coverage and expect them to pay if things go south.

  • Hagerty Classic Insurance is a specialty insurance company that insures collector cars and non-daily-drivers for an agreed upon value. Unfortunately they don't insure the Slingshot. Now if every owner called them and inquired about insuring their Sling, maybe they would add it to their insurable vehicles.

  • any insurance company assumes it’s a Typically equipped vehicle. With home owners you’re covered for normal stuff. If you buy a big diamond ring or a fur coat....you should notify the insurance company of these items. so they are covered and it will cost you more. So it should be the same with a vehicle that you heavily modify.....I think my insurance will cover $3000 in mods.....now if I want more coverage I need to tell them and pay more to cover them....
